Whale lice from the species Cyamus boopis live exclusively on humpback whales. Close-up images of the pale parasites were captured on a calf with its mother off Queensland's Hervey Bay a week ago.

The Humpback Whale is a large baleen whale that migrates annually along the east and west coasts of Australia.. During this time they will often appear quite close to the coast and on the journey south (in the Southern Hemisphere) will congregate for short periods in sheltered bays on route.

Humpbacks are powerful swimmers, and they use their massive tail fin, called a fluke, to propel themselves through the water and sometimes completely out of it. These whales, like others, regularly "breach". This is when the whales leap from the water before landing with a tremendous splash.
